I'm working on a system with n projects and m branches on each, so I want nXm build chains of jobs. I've already grabbed the Job Generator plugin and used that and a Build Flow job to generate sets of free-style jobs, and that works fine. But now I want to wrap each build chain in its own separate Build Flow job. I know that I could just parameterize it and let people call it that way, but I really want nXm build flow jobs that just differ in a couple of settings. Is there a good way to do this? I think there's an Enterprise plugin that lets us do this, but we're not ready to pony up money to CloudBees at this point. I am, however, not averse to diving into the server a little bit with Scriptler.
